Company Overview

  • Location: Cambridge, Massachusetts, USA
  • LinkedIn Page: linkedin.com/company/hubspot
  • Website: hubspot.com
  • Founded: 2006
  • Team Size: Approximately 8,200 employees globally

Pricing Analysis

HubSpot CRM offers flexible pricing options to fit businesses at every stage of growth.

  • Free Plan: Includes essential CRM features like contact management, email marketing, and deal tracking.
  • Paid Tiers: Starter, Professional, and Enterprise plans available across Marketing, Sales, Service, CMS, and Operations hubs.
  • Scalable Features: Higher tiers unlock automation, advanced reporting, and customization tools.
  • Modular Pricing: Businesses can pay for only the hubs and features they need.

Security And Compliance

HubSpot CRM provides strong security and meets key global compliance standards.

  • Data Protection: Encryption, firewalls, access controls, and regular testing.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Aligned with GDPR, CCPA, SOC 2 Type II, and ISO 27001.
  • User Management: Tools for roles, permissions, and audit tracking.
  • Enterprise-Ready: Built to support secure, compliant operations at any scale.

Pros

  • User-Friendly Interface: Easy to navigate for beginners and teams alike.
  • Generous Free Plan: Includes core CRM tools at no cost.
  • Scalable: Grows with your business needs.
  • Wide Integrations: Connects with 1,500+ popular apps.
  • Strong Reporting Tools: Real-time, customizable dashboards.
  • Built-In Automation: Saves time with email and task workflows.
  • Learning Resources: Free courses, guides, and community support.
  • Reliable Support: Live help and dedicated managers for paid users.

Cons

  • High Cost for Advanced Tools: Premium features can get pricey.
  • Limited Customization on Lower Plans: Fewer options for unique workflows.
  • Gets Complex as You Scale: May require training and onboarding support.
  • Feature Caps: Limits on emails, reports, and workflows in lower tiers.
  • Setup Takes Time: Customizing the platform can be time-consuming.

Less Suited for Offline Sales: Geared more toward digital-first teams.
